Beyond Confirmation Bias: The Art of Open-Minded Conversation

In this thought-provoking episode, I delve into a common phenomenon: the misconception that when people ask for your opinion, they're genuinely seeking it. Instead, I argue that often, they're subconsciously seeking validation of their own beliefs. If your opinion aligns with theirs, it's accepted; if not, you're swiftly dismissed as "wrong." But what if we approached conversations with more open-mindedness? What if we viewed differing opinions as opportunities for growth and learning rather than threats to our own beliefs? In this episode, I explore the benefits of embracing diverse perspectives, challenging our own assumptions, and cultivating a culture of respectful dialogue. Join me as I unpack the psychology behind confirmation bias, share personal anecdotes, and offer practical tips for fostering open-minded conversations.
